Dengue-resistant mosquitoes: New cure to dengue fever?

By protecting mosquitoes from dengue fever, scientists have potentially found a way of preventing the 50 million human cases of the disease reported every year.

With no specific antiviral medicines available to treat the disease, and more than two billion people living in dengue transmission zones, the breakthrough could save thousands of lives in the developing world.

In a world-first trial, an international collaboration of researchers working on the Eliminate Dengue program, have successfully transferred promising laboratory results to wild mosquito populations, bringing their goal much closer.
